Microsoft SQL Server 2008的管理架构详解

需积分: 0 27 下载量 52 浏览量 更新于2024-08-10 收藏 11.33MB PDF 举报
"管理架构_-the design and analysis of computer experiments 2nd edition" 在计算机科学领域,特别是数据库管理方面,管理架构是至关重要的一个概念。在本资料中,"管理架构"指的是在数据库系统中组织和控制数据结构的方式。在Microsoft SQL Server 2008这一特定的数据库管理系统中,架构被定义为一个单一的命名空间,由一系列数据库实体组成,这些实体可以包括表、视图、存储过程等。 架构不仅是一个容器,它还是数据库级别的安全对象,这意味着可以对架构设置访问权限,从而控制不同用户对数据库对象的访问。在SQL Server 2008中,架构强化了安全性,使得管理数据库对象变得更加有序和可控。管理架构涉及以下几个核心操作: 1. **创建架构**:在SQL Server中,可以通过SQL命令创建一个新的架构,为不同的数据库对象提供逻辑上的组织和权限控制。 2. **查看架构信息**:数据库管理员可以查询架构的相关信息,如架构的所有者、包含的对象等,以了解数据库的结构和访问控制设置。 3. **修改架构**:根据需要,可以更新架构的属性,如改变架构的所有权或调整其包含的对象权限。 4. **删除架构**:当某个架构不再需要时,可以将其安全地删除,同时删除与之相关的所有对象,前提是确保不会破坏数据库的整体结构。 本资料还提到了Microsoft SQL Server 2008的一些基本特性。SQL Server 2008是一个强大的分布式关系型数据库管理系统,广泛应用于各种规模的组织,从企业到个人,支持多种关键任务应用,如信息系统、电子商务、决策支持和商业智能。它以其易用性、高可用性、易管理性、强大的编程能力、动态开发功能和高效的运行性能而著称。 在SQL Server 2008的体系结构中,数据库和数据库对象扮演着核心角色。数据库是存储数据的物理结构,而数据库对象如表、视图、索引等则提供了数据的逻辑结构。管理工具,如SQL Server Management Studio (SSMS),提供了图形化界面来创建、管理和监控数据库和对象。数据库管理员(DBA)的任务包括保证数据的安全性、性能优化、备份恢复以及日常维护工作。 通过对比数据库与电子数据表,例如Excel,我们可以看到数据库在处理大量数据、权限管理、并发控制和数据一致性等方面的优势。电子表格在处理小规模数据时可能是有效的,但对于大规模的数据存储和复杂的业务需求,其局限性明显,无法满足高效、安全的数据管理要求。因此,数据库成为了现代数据管理的标准工具,能够支持复杂的查询、事务处理、备份策略和安全性管理。